复杂类型函数

您可以在MaxCompute SQL中使用复杂类型函数处理复杂数据类型,例如ARRAY、MAP、STRUCT、JSON。本文为您提供MaxCompute SQL支持的复杂类型函数的命令格式、参数说明及示例,指导您使用复杂类型函数完成开发。MaxCompute SQL支持的复杂类型...

字符串函数

当您需要存储在表中的字符串数据进行截取、拼接、转化、比较、搜索等操作,您可以使用MaxCompute支持的字符串函数指定字符串进行灵活处理。本文为您介绍MaxCompute支持的字符串函数的命令格式、参数说明及示例。MaxCompute SQL支持的...

JSON解析

Logtail JSON解析插件是原生插件,支持解析Object类型的JSON日志,提取为键值对,即提取Object首层的键作为Key,Object首层的作为Value。但Logtail JSON解析插件支持解析Array类型的JSON日志。功能入口 当您需要使用Logtail插件处理...

JSON类型

还有,如果一个中的 JSON 对象包含同一个键超过一次,所有的键/值对都会被保留(处理函数会把最后的当作有效)。相反,jsonb 保留空格、保留对象键的顺序并且保留重复的对象键。如果在输入中指定了重复的键,只有最后一个会...

参考:Proxima CE全量参数说明

该参数与 algo_model 指定的索引类型需要对应,参数以单行JSON字符串提供,双引号不需要转义,中间能有空格。例如 {"proxima.hnsw.builder.efconstruction":400,"proxima.hnsw.builder.max_neighbor_count":100} 就指定了hnsw构建方式的...

JSON

JSON格式要求 AnalyticDB for MySQL 对JSON数据中的属性 key 和属性 value 有如下要求:属性 key 必须使用双引号("")将 key 引起来,例如 {"addr":"xyz"} 中的"addr。属性 value 属性 value 支持的数据类型为:BOOLEAN、NUMBER...

JSON函数

ARRAY_APPEND JSON_ARRAY_INSERT JSON_INSERT JSON_MERGE JSON_MERGE_PATCH JSON_MERGE_PRESERVE JSON_REMOVE JSON_REPLACE JSON_SET JSON_UNQUOTE JSON属性 JSON_DEPTH JSON_LENGTH JSON_TYPE JSON_VALID JSON工具 JSON_PRETTY JSON_...

转义字符

对于一些字符串中本身就有单引号或者双引号的情况,如果只包括一种引号,则可以简单使用另一种引号,例如 '双引号(")'。但是如果一段文字中既包括半角单引号又包括半角双引号,例如如下语句:双引号(")单引号(')不仅包含了 '' 和"",还包含...

使用OSS Foreign Table进行数据湖分析

false(默认):空字符串的字段的只有未加引号的情况下作为NULL返回。说明 该参数仅适用于CSV和TEXT格式的文件。示例 CREATE FOREIGN TABLE ossexample(date text,time text,open float,high float,low float,volume int)SERVER oss_serv...

提取字段

您在使用Logtail采集日志时,可以添加Logtail插件,通过正则模式、标定模式、CSV模式、单字符分隔符模式、多字符分隔符模式、键值对模式、Grok模式提取日志字段。本文介绍各个插件的参数说明和配置示例。使用限制 文本日志和容器标准输出只...

JSON索引(2.0版)

例如,value 为 {"addr":"xyz"ab"c"} 时,如果没有 xyz"ab"c 中的双引号做转义处理,则符合JSON格式规范。正确的写法为 {"addr":"xyz\"ab\"c"}。如果 value 是数值类型,直接写数据,无需使用双引号将 value 引起来。如果 value 是 ...

文件分析

云数据库 SelectDB 版 支持表函数功能(Table-Value-Function或TVF),可以将S3、HDFS等常见远端存储中的文件数据,映射成 云数据库 SelectDB 版 中的表,从而这些文件数据进行分析。S3表函数 S3表函数可以让您像访问关系型数据库一样,...

消息队列Kafka

类别 详情 支持类型 源表和结果表 运行模式 流模式 数据格式 CSV JSON Apache Avro Confluent Avro Debezium JSON Canal JSON Maxwell JSON Raw 说明 以上支持的数据格式都有其对应的配置项,可直接在WITH参数中使用,详情请参见 Flink社区...

分隔符模式解析

Logtail分隔符模式解析插件支持通过分隔符将日志内容结构化,解析为多个键值对形式。功能入口 当您需要使用Logtail插件处理日志时,您可以在创建或修改Logtail配置时,添加插件。具体操作,请参见 概述。配置说明 参数 描述 原始字段 解析...

V5.1.x系列实例版本说明

优化JSON_SET、JSON_OBJECT、JSON_EXTRACT、JSON_UNQUOTE、JSON_REMOVE、JSON_MERGE、JSON_KEYS、JSON_REPLACE、JSON_INSERT函数在复杂SQL中的支持。优化Navicat的兼容性。修复问题 修复SHOW FULL STATS的元信息类型错误的问题。修复单库...

Logstash配置文件说明

codec=>"json"哈希 哈希格式是指定键值对的集合,例如"field1"=>"value1。重要 多个键值对使用空格进行分隔,而不是逗号。示例如下。match=>{"field1"=>"value1""field2"=>"value2".}#单独一行,多个键值对使用空格进行分隔,而不是逗号。...

Kafka数据源

实时同步:整库实时同步至Kafka 纯实时同步增量数据 内置JSON格式 字符串 UTF8编码字符串 布尔 json布尔类型 时间/日期 13位毫秒时间戳 数值 json数值 字节流 字节流会进行Base64编码后转换成UTF8编码字符串 同步解决方案:一实时同步至...

查询和分析JSON日志的常见问题

json_extract函数和json_extract_scalar函数都是用于从JSON对象或JSON数组中提取内容,用法类似,主要区别如下:json_extract函数的返回JSON类型,json_extract_scalar函数的返回是varchar类型。说明 此类型是指SQL语法中的数据类型...

SQL表达式

CurrentTemperature.value">38 SELECT JSON数据格式 SELECT语句中的字段,可以使用上报消息的payload解析结果,即JSON的键值,也可以使用SQL内置的函数,如 deviceName()。规则引擎内置的SQL函数,请参见 函数列表。支持*和函数的组合。...

概述

JSON解析 将JSON日志解析为键值对形式。更多信息,请参见 JSON解析。分隔符模式解析 将分隔符模式的日志结构化,解析为键值对形式。更多信息,请参见 分隔符模式解析。Nginx模式解析 将Nginx日志结构化,解析为键值对形式。更多信息,请...

SPL指令

比如双引号(")单引号(')以及可见字符(0x01)。默认为双引号(")。重要 该参数仅在delim参数为单个字符时生效,且取值能与delim相同。strict Bool 否 当数据内容中值的数量与 output 中指定字段一致时,是否开启严格配对。...

JSON和JSONB类型

JSON储存的数据是数据的完整拷贝,会保留源数据的空格、重复键和顺序等,如果一个中的JSON对象包含同一个键超过一次,所有的键值对都会被保留。而JSONB在解析时会删除掉不必要的空格、重复键和数据的顺序等,如果在输入中指定了重复...

数据类型

您在创建索引时,可将字段的数据类型设置为text、long、double或JSON。本文介绍各个数据类型的配置示例及注意事项。text类型 如果您要查询和分析字符串类型的字段,需在配置索引时,将字段的数据类型设置为text,并开启统计功能。说明 开启...

JSON函数

重要 如果双引号开头和结尾,但不是有效的JSON字符串文字,则会发生错误。参数 json_val参数表示JSON_EXTRACT语句。更多信息,请参见 JSON_EXTRACT。示例 查询json_table表pkint主键为1的行对应coljson列中路径为$.a 的数据。...

数据结构

字典(Dict)形式为 {"key":"value","k2":"v2",.} 的键值对组合。关键字一般是字符串,且能重复,可以为上述各种类型。以哈希方式存储,查找时无序。事件是一种特殊的字典。某些函数接收特定格式的字典。例如 {"key":[1,2,3],"ke":{"k3...

词法结构

' 转义字符可以是除了 16 进制位、加号、单引号、双引号、空白字符之外的任意单个字符。请注意,转义字符在 UESCAPE 之后用单引号而不是双引号书写。为了在标识符中包括转义字符本身,将其写两次即可。4 位或 6 位转义形式都可以被用来定义...

参数格式说明

如果要求参数是一个JSON Array List,需要将所有在最外层用双引号包括,中间用方括号包含,JSON Array用大括号包含、逗号分隔,JSON Array内的key和value用冒号分隔。也可将上述用法中的单引号和双引号互换。示例:Windows:aliyun ...

查询文件

bucket.put_object(key,content)select_json_params={'Json_Type':'LINES'} json_header=bucket.create_select_object_meta(key,select_json_params)print(json_header.rows)print(json_header.splits)result=bucket.select_object(key,...

支持的函数

STR_TO_MAP(string1[,string2,string3])使用分隔符将string1拆分为键值对后返回一个 map。SUBSTR(string[,integer1[,integer2]])返回字符串的子字符串,从位置integer1开始,长度为integer2。时间函数 DATE string 以yyyy-MM-dd的形式返回...

PostgreSQL数据源

但是在PostgreSQL Reader和Writer插件中,双引号("")为JSON关键字,因此,您需要使用反斜线(\)再次对双引号("")进行转义。例如,表名称为 123Test,则转义后表名称为 \"123Test\。说明 双引号("")中,前引号(")和后引号(")均需...

数组类型

在任意元素周围可以使用双引号,并且在元素包含逗号或花括号时必须这样做(更多细节如下所示)。因此,一个数组常量的一般格式如下:'{ val1 delim val2 delim.}' 这里 delim 是类型的定界符,记录在类型的 pg_type 项中。每个 val ...

内建函数概述

聚合函数 支持将多条输入记录聚合成一条输出,实现求和、求平均、求最大最小、求平均、参数聚合、字符串连接等业务处理能力。字符串函数 支持处理STRING类型字符串,实现截取字符串、替换字符串、查找字符串、转换大小写、转换字符...

新功能发布记录

无 2023年11月 数仓版 类别 名称 说明 相关文档 新增 一诊断 数仓版(3.0)推出一诊断功能,可指定时间段的集群运行状况发起诊断,结合监控数据、日志数据以及库表状态等信息进行联合分析,从集群的资源水位、负载变化、查询SQL、算...

半结构化分析

对于用户输入JSON对象中具有重复键的情况保存重复的对象,如果有重复输入的话,只有最后一个会被保存下来。在大部分场景下,建议业务上应该使用JSONB类型来存储JSON数据,除非有特殊的需求,比如需要保留原来数据的顺序等。

通过数据同步功能同步Kafka至湖仓版(推荐)

JSON解析层级 设置JSON的嵌套解析层数,取值说明:0:做解析。1(默认):解析一层。2:解析两层。3:解析三层。4:解析四层。JSON的嵌套解析策略,请参见 JSON解析层级和Schema字段推断示例。Schema字段映射 展示样例数据经过JSON解析...

配置Kafka输入

预置取值方式:提供6种可选预置从kafka记录中取值的方式:value:消息体 key:消息 partition:分区号 offset:偏移量 timestamp:消息的毫秒时间戳 headers:消息头 JSON解析取值:可以通过.(获取子字段)和[](获取数组元素)两种语法...

组合类型

如果域是空串或者包含圆括号、逗号、双引号、反斜线或空格,组合输出例程将在域周围放上双引号(空格这样处理并不是可缺少的,但是可以提高可读性)。嵌入在域中的双引号及反斜线将被双写。记住你在一个 SQL 命令中写的东西将...

Map映射函数和运算符

示例 将两个数组映射为一个新的Map,且Map中的键值不为null。其中(k,v)->v is not null 为Lambda表达式。查询和分析语句*|SELECT map_filter(map(array[10,20,30],array['a',NULL,'c']),(k,v)->v is not null)查询和分析结果 map_keys函数 ...

JSON函数

JSON_UNQUOTE:去除 json_value 的双引号并将 json_value 中的部分转义符进行转义后,返回处理结果。JSON_CONTAINS:判断指定Path中是否包含 candidate 的;若未指定Path,则判断Target中是否包含 candidate 指定的。JSON_CONTAINS_...

JSON_TUPLE

在需要同一个JSON字符串多次解析的情况下,相比于多次调用GET_JSON_OBJECT,JSON_TUPLE可以一次输入多个Key,且JSON字符串只被解析一次,效率更高。JSON_TUPLE是UDTF,在需要选取其他列时应配合 Lateral View 使用。使用示例-创建一张表...
共有200条 < 1 2 3 4 ... 200 >
跳转至: GO
产品推荐
云服务器 安全管家服务 安全中心
这些文档可能帮助您
云解析DNS 数据传输服务 数据库审计 云数据库 Redis 版 弹性公网IP 短信服务
新人特惠 爆款特惠 最新活动 免费试用